What is a Megabyte (MB)?
The megabyte (MB) is a unit of digital information equal to 1,000,000 bytes (decimal) or 1,048,576 bytes (binary/MiB). It is commonly used to measure the size of photos, songs, and small applications.
What is a Kilobyte (KB)?
The kilobyte (KB) is a unit of digital information equal to 1,000 bytes (decimal) or 1,024 bytes (binary/KiB). It is commonly used to measure the size of small files, text documents, and images.
How to Convert Megabyte (MB) to Kilobyte (KB)
To convert Megabyte to Kilobyte, multiply the Megabyte value by 1024.00. For example, to convert 5 Megabyte to Kilobyte: 5 × 1024.00 = 5120.00 Kilobyte. You can also use the free online calculator above for instant, accurate results.
